Traveling Back in Time -- just around the corner from home!

Davisville Middle School students experienced a BEAUTIFUL day at the Gilbert Stuart Birthplace and Museum this past week.  Students learned about the Rhode Island slave experience while at the same time they explored their own identity by creating self-portraits.  This museum houses the first snuff mill in the colonies.  Students learned about the history of snuff along with the dangers of snuff -- 60 cigarettes equals one tin of snuff!!
